Marketo is seeking an experienced Software Engineer III to join our Customer Engineering Team (CET). We’re an agile team of creative problem-solvers with a passion for helping marketing teams achieve their business goals. As advocates for some of our largest customers, we are in a unique position to both develop our own solutions and assist component teams in delivering quality features that support our highest-scale needs.
Work with highly-available data streams, RESTful APIs and both internal and external interfaces that support and empower our users. Learn to anticipate our customer’s needs through a suite of powerful monitoring tools and the support of your peers. Participate in cross-cutting platform investigations and find ways to unlock new levels of performance.
This customer-facing role will include collaborating with engineering teams throughout Adobe, participating in incident investigations and coverage rotation, writing excellent code, and up to 5% travel. While currently remote, this position will transition to a hybrid, part time in-office position while Adobe forms its digital first future of work vision. The core team is in Portland, OR while other associated teams are in Seattle, WA, and San Jose, CA.
Our compensation reflects the cost of labor across several  U.S. geographic markets, and we pay differently based on those defined markets. The U.S. pay range for this position is $101,500 -- $194,300 annually. Pay within this range varies by work location and may also depend on job-related knowledge, skills, and experience. Your recruiter can share more about the specific salary range for the job location during the hiring process.
At Adobe, for sales roles starting salaries are expressed as total target compensation (TTC = base + commission), and short-term incentives are in the form of sales commission plans. Non-sales roles starting salaries are expressed as base salary and short-term incentives are in the form of the Annual Incentive Plan (AIP).
In addition, certain roles may be eligible for long-term incentives in the form of a new hire equity award.
